MOAS / hijack watch

Prefixes routed by AS207353 that another Autonomous System also announces. A non-empty list is one of the strongest BGP-hijack signals available without active probes.

No active MOAS conflicts. Every prefix announced by AS207353 is unique to AS207353 in the current routing snapshot.
